The binding is tight, and all pages are intact. The standard editions of Mein Kampf were published in the same size as a standard German bible. The reason for that was that Hitler hoped that his book would eventually replace the bible in German households! Hitler dictated this book to his secretary, Rudolf Hess while imprisoned in Landsberg after the failed 1923 revolution. The first editions, published in 1925 (Band I or Volume One) and 1926 (Band II or Volume Two) were published in separate volumes. With only a few exceptions (special editions) all subsequent Third Reich editions (1933 to 1945) contained both volumes combined in one book. Very few copies of the first editions have survived. When his book first came out it was not a success, few people cared about the book in 1925 which would almost have had a much longer title. The original title Hitler chose was “Viereinhalb Jahre [des Kampfes] gegen Lüge, Dummheit und Feigheit” (Four and a Half Years [of Struggle] against Lies, Stupidity and Cowardice). His Nazi publisher, Max Amann, decided this title was too complicated and had it shortened to Mein Kampf (simply “My Struggle”). Before Hitler became Reichs Chancellor of Germany in 1933, Mein Kampf sold very slowly; but in 1933 alone 1.5 million copies were sold.  (see photos) Some storage wear and typical age wear. 100% guaranteed to be authentic complete museum documentation (COA) provided.
